The Viewpoint: Mount Srd

The first stop takes you up to Mt. Srd, a vantage point renowned for its breathtaking views of Dubrovnik’s Old Town, the surrounding islands, and the sparkling Adriatic. Here, you’ll get a chance to snap some memorable photos—think sweeping panoramas that reveal the city’s medieval walls and terracotta rooftops. Tasting Rakija and Traditional Dishes

Upon arrival, you’ll be welcomed with a glass of rakija, a Balkan brandy that packs a punch but is also a cultural staple. This offering sets the tone for an authentic experience, as rakija is often enjoyed as a welcoming gesture in Croatian households.

The meal itself is a Dalmatian feast. Expect a three-course dinner featuring prosciutto, cheese, veal, and potatoes. These are dishes rooted in local tradition, prepared with care and simplicity that highlights the ingredients’ natural flavors.
